Ulrich Rüther is a scholar working on Molecular Biology, Genetics and Immunology. According to data from OpenAlex, Ulrich Rüther has authored 136 papers receiving a total of 11.7k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 90 papers in Molecular Biology, 45 papers in Genetics and 20 papers in Immunology. Recurrent topics in Ulrich Rüther’s work include Hedgehog Signaling Pathway Studies (28 papers), Developmental Biology and Gene Regulation (25 papers) and Animal Genetics and Reproduction (17 papers). Ulrich Rüther is often cited by papers focused on Hedgehog Signaling Pathway Studies (28 papers), Developmental Biology and Gene Regulation (25 papers) and Animal Genetics and Reproduction (17 papers). Ulrich Rüther collaborates with scholars based in Germany, United States and Japan. Ulrich Rüther's co-authors include Erwin F. Wagner, Benno Müller‐Hill, Thomas Peters, Alfred Nordheim, Birgit Weinhold, Joachim Heymer, Catherine E. Ovitt, Thomas Theil, Linda Koch and Zhao‐Qi Wang and has published in prestigious journals such as Nature, Cell and Proceedings of the National Academy of Sciences.
